Shimron Hetmyer’s 39 -run explosive innings scored off 10 balls, including five sixes in the same over, inspired Guyana Amazon Warriors to win against Hobart storm in the Global Super League 2025 semi -finals at the Providence Stadium on 16 July. The Caribbean Batter attack against Fabian Alan in 10th changed a challenging pursuit of 126, leading the warriors to achieve a final berth against the Rangpur riders for July 18.Warriors were in an indefinite position at 42/3 in ninth place when Hetmyer arrived at the crease. At that time the team needed 84 runs from 63 delivery. The first left the maximum long-on-on, followed by a lucky six when Odion Smith dropped a catch that crossed the border. Hetmyer then hit the vision screen with the third delivery, followed by another six-over deep mid-vick.After collecting two runs off the fifth ball, Hetmier concluded the over with another maximum on a small delivery by a short delivery. The over scored 32 runs, taking Warriors to 75/3 on half the way.Hetmyer’s innings ended in the next over after killing Mir caught by Jackson Bird with another six. His Quick-Fire Knock had already shifted the speed, allowing Moin Ali to guide the team to win with four wickets and 21 balls.In the first innings, Warriors’s bowling attack limited the storm to 125 in 16.1 overs. Analkesh Moti claimed three wickets, while Moin and Imran Tahir raised two -two -two. Alan scored the top for the storm with 28 runs off 20 balls. Moti received the Player of the Match Award.The innings scored only 13, 12 and 14 runs in their previous GSL 2025 matches, marking a return to the Hetmier. Prior to this tournament, he demonstrated his batting skills in Major League Cricket 2025, with an unbeaten knock of 97, 62 and 78 for Seattle orcas.Hetmier’s performance leads to the West Indies’ five-T20I series against Australia, which begins at Sabina Park on 20 July.
